MANAGEMENT MEETING MINUTES — Attendees: R. Velmont, T. Oskarsen, P. Drue. Subject: Licensing dispute with Calbrix Systems over the Ferrowave codec suite. Calbrix alleges breach of field-of-use terms; our counsel disagrees. Exposure estimated at mid six figures. Agreed: suspend further Ferrowave shipments to the Veldane region pending review; counsel to draft response within ten days; no public comment. Settlement posture to be decided at next session. Board discretion required. The confidential note on related business plans follows below.

board note of yahog-haduf: Only 5 of the 120 pilot accounts renewed Quenwyn, so a churn review is set for October 1.

## Timezone Handling in Report Exports — Who to Contact

Plugin authors extending the Fennwick export pipeline should note that all report timestamps are normalized to UTC at ingestion and converted to the workspace timezone only at render time. Do not apply offsets inside plugin code. Edge cases around DST transitions are documented on the exports page. For conversion questions or bug reports, contact the exports maintainers.

escalation mailbox, yawep-fahog: fenwyn_olidor@qirvancorp.internal

**Timeline — 14:05**: Migration of the nightly billing crons from the legacy scheduler to the Driftwheel workflow engine began. Two jobs fired twice because the cutover flag propagated late to the Saltmere region, double-posting invoices. Rollback was held pending confirmation from the Driftwheel team. The suspect deploy is identified by the token below.

build token for tajeg-bajep: htk14_409ba9df6b8acb